Most online games suffers from bot problems or third party "helper" utilities, some developers go out of their way to announce bans and trying to cull the practice whereas others keep it more quiet or don't seem to do much at all about this.
Elder Scrolls Online is rampant with this problem, a group of people found a obvious bot and kept reporting him every day for months, nothing happened.
(And then there's Cheat-Engine practices, exploiters and private add-on's.)
Getting the right gear in this game is time consuming so I can totally see bots being a thing and then third party markets for selling items or even characters/accounts though I don't know how public "GGG" are about announcing what they're doing to combat it.
Their own in-game shop is mainly related to cosmetic effects (Having a decent looking set of armor for example. ) but there are a couple of utility options as well such as storage space tabs of various functions, more hard-core players will probably find these near essential for keeping their inventory more organized.

Buying a premium stash tab is something I'll do probably. With it you can put items onto the tab and they will be searchable by other players on poe.trade. Previous leagues I've just hoarded items and then never bothered selling because trading without being able to get listed on poe.trade is just horrible.
